What is multiplication?

Back

Multiplication is a mathematical operation where a number is added to itself a certain number of times. For example, 3 x 4 means adding 3 four times: 3 + 3 + 3 + 3 = 12.

What does it mean to multiply a two-digit number by a one-digit number?

Back

It means to take a two-digit number and multiply it by a single-digit number, which can be thought of as repeated addition.
